Started with an initial interview, then moved on to an assessment centre. The interview was mostly behavioural, focused on understanding my motivations for joining the graduate program. It felt pretty relaxed, and the interviewer was really friendly and engaged.
It was a 3 round process. Round 1 was a consultant call, Round 2 was a Business case, and Round 3 was a Partner call. Rounds 1 and 3 had generic questions, and Round 2 had more technical questions for the business case.
It was pretty standard. First, they screened my CV. Then I had an introductory chat with HR. After that, I was given a case study related to asset & wealth management. This was followed by a meeting with some partners. Finally, I got the offer or rejection.
